A 26-year-old man has been arrested after stealing a car in Sector 1 and driving it without a license to Giurgiu, then abandoning it in Bucharest.

The young man, known to have a previous criminal record, was apprehended by officers after he stole a car left in the ignition by a 37-year-old man. The theft was reported on July 13, 2025, and the young man was caught on surveillance cameras stealing the car. He drove without a driver's license to Giurgiu County, later returning to Bucharest, where he abandoned the vehicle. Police recovered the car and returned it to its owner.
